Инструментарий разработчика

Пообъектный разбор разметки

Обработка облегчает разбор разметки XML и позволяет обращаться с узлами (элементами, тэгами) почти как с объектами, не привлекая XDTO и не описывая формат предварительно. При этом обходится без загрузки всего файла в оперативную память, что позволяет читать файлы любого размера….
Read more

Анализ больших объединений в запросах

Перед вами большой-пребольшой запрос, где объединяется несколько таблиц, и полей там много. И многие из них пустые/нулевые, кроме пары-тройки. Как быстро увидеть, какое значение пятый по счёту запрос присваивает 20-му по порядку полю? Данная обработка представляет объединение в виде таблицы,…
Read more

Сохранение реквизитов объектов обработки. Обычное приложение

Универсальный механизм позволяющий сохранять все реквизиты обработки (даже те которые будут изменены или добавлены). Механизм простой и универсальный Сохранение реквизитов объектов обработки. Обычное приложение Для пользователей создается множество обработок которые загружают/исправляют какие то данные, создают объекты и пр. Для удобства…
Read more

Проверка обновления измененных конфигураций

Обработка позволяет перед установкой обновления на рабочую базу быстро проверить наличие реквизитов, элементов формы и текста в модулях. При обновлении нескольких конфигураций подряд, с похожими изменениями, или обновляя сильно измененную конфигурацию, можно пропустить кнопку на форме или строчку в модуле….
Read more

Запросник 2.0 с загрузкой из табличного документа

Расширение функционала творения энтузиаста — «Запросника 2.0» ( http://infostart.ru/public/295356/) — возможностью использовать в запросе таблицу, полученную построителем из табличного документа, расположенного на управляемой форме обработки. Иногда возникает необходимость загрузить в базу какие-либо произвольные данные, причем с использованием таблиц самой базы…
Read more

Костыль №1 или удобное тестирование внешних печатных форм

Внешняя обработка, которая сократит время создания и допиливания внешней печатной формы. Сложилась такая ситуация, что случилось мне получить на обслуживание и поддержку клиента с УТ 11. До этого момента конфигураций с управляемыми формами, я не видел, только читал и не…
Read more

Редактирование модулей, выгруженных в файлы. Добавление кода в процедуру ПриСозданииНаСервере()

Групповое добавление кода в модули конфигурации, выгруженные в файлы. Обработка добавляет введенный пользователем код в начало процедуры ПриСозданииНаСервере(). Для использования нужно выгрузить в конфигураторе конфигурацию в файлы «Конфигруация — Выгрузить конфигурацию в файлы…». Затем выбрать в обработке каталог файлов. Выбрать модули можно вручную…
Read more

Проверка синтаксиса СКД макетов конфигурации

Принцип обмена данными из 1С с сайтом (на MySQL) и выдачи (публикации) этих данных по запросу. PHP-Скрипт автоматической загрузки данных из файла данных в формате CSV в базу данных сайта работающего на WordPress. В продолжение моей темы: 1С:Альфа-Авто Автосалон Автосервис:…
Read more

Перехват методов серверных (x64) контекстов с использованием DynamicWrapperX

Применение COM-объекта DynamicWrapperX на x64-сервере приложений. Коллеги, хочу предложить Вам небольшое исследование на предмет изменения функционала серверных контекстов. Речь пойдет о x64-версии 1С сервера приложений для ОС Windows. Несколько слов о терминах.     Наверное, я не ошибусь, если скажу, что…
Read more

Отображение активности как в GitHub

Обработка шаблон для наглядного отображения активности по дням, аналогично GitHub и GitLab. Обработка выполняет 2 функции: отображает активность по дням и фильтрует список активности по выбранному дню. Цвета, количество цветов, текст подсказки, отображаемый период, размеры — все это достаточно просто…
Read more